The Louisiana Radio Networkis reporting that LSU defensive back Jalen Mills has been suspended indefinitely from the team after he allegedly punched a woman in the mouth.

Mills was arrested and booked early this morning on a charge of second degree battery. Baton Rouge Police Corporal Don Coppola says the incident happened on May 4 at an apartment complex.

"Upon further investigation, Mr. Mills was picked out of a line-up, not only by the victim, but also a witness," said Coppola.

Coppola said on the day the battery took place, the victim knocked on Mills' apartment door. Mills reportedly slammed the door in her face, so she knocked again, but no one answered.

"She turned around to walk away, she hears a voice behind her and she turns around and she is immediately punched in the mouth by Mills," he said.
